Oracle9i网络配置与基础

需积分: 50 1 下载量 179 浏览量 更新于2024-08-15 收藏 908KB PPT 举报
"Oracle9i基础网络配置教程" 在Oracle 9i的基础知识中,网络配置是一个关键环节,尤其在采用客户端/服务器(c/s)架构的系统中。Oracle数据库通常作为服务器端运行在一个主机上,而应用程序则部署在客户端机器上。这种分布式的设置使得数据和服务可以在不同地理位置之间灵活交互。 Oracle 9i通过其Net8(也称为Oracle Net Services)技术来实现网络连接。Net8是一个全面的网络通信层,它提供了多种协议和接口,使得Oracle客户端能够与Oracle数据库服务器进行通信。Net8的主要功能包括网络寻址、数据传输、会话管理以及错误处理,确保了客户端与服务器之间的数据交换高效且可靠。 Net8配置主要包括以下步骤: 1. **配置监听器**:监听器(Listener)是Oracle网络服务的一个组成部分,负责接收客户端的连接请求并转发到相应的数据库实例。在`listener.ora`文件中,需要定义监听器的名称、使用的端口和要监听的数据库实例。 2. **配置服务名**:服务名(Service Name)是客户端连接数据库时使用的标识符,它映射到特定的数据库实例。在`tnsnames.ora`文件中,定义每个服务名的详细连接信息,如主机名、端口号和SID(System Identifier)。 3. **配置SQL*Net**:SQL*Net是Net8的一部分,它提供了一组网络协议,允许不同操作系统和网络环境下的应用程序与Oracle数据库通信。在客户端,需要配置`sqlnet.ora`文件以指定网络协议和认证方式。 4. **身份验证和安全**:Oracle Net8支持多种身份验证机制,如操作系统认证、数据库认证或第三方认证。安全设置通常涉及加密、权限控制和网络策略,确保数据在传输过程中的安全性。 网络配置完成后,客户端可以通过指定的服务名连接到Oracle服务器,执行SQL查询和其他数据库操作。在实际环境中,可能还需要考虑网络性能优化,例如使用负载均衡和故障转移策略,以提高系统的可用性和响应速度。 此外,Oracle 9i的培训内容涵盖了关系数据库基础、SQL语句、数据库体系结构、安装与启动、数据库对象管理以及备份与维护等多个方面。这些知识对于理解和操作Oracle数据库至关重要。学习者通过培训,不仅可以理解数据库的基本概念,还能掌握数据库的日常管理和维护技能,以适应实际工作需求。